#46cfcd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#46cfcd is composed of 27.5% red, 81.2% green and 80.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 1%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 179.1 degrees, a saturation of 58.8% and a lightness of 54.3%. #46cfcd color hex could be obtained by blending #8cffff with #009f9b.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

Shades and Tints of #46cfcd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000202 is the darkest color, while #f1fbf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#46cfcd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#859090 is the less saturated color, while #19fcf8 is the most saturated one.
